Peter Rieckmann, MD, FRCPC, is a Professor of Neurology and MS Research Chair at the University of British Columbia, Canada. He has established the Western Canadian MS Research and Training Center at UBC, Vancouver and is member of the EndMS steering committee (Canadian MS society). He has served as the Vice President of the German Multiple Sclerosis Society and Coordinator of the Multiple Sclerosis Therapy Consensus Group. Dr. Rieckmann also holds positions on the European Committee for Trials and Research in Multiple Sclerosis (ECTRIMS), the medical advisory board of the Multiple Sclerosis International Federation, and the steering committees and advisory boards of various international multiple sclerosis trials. He has expertise in the pathophysiology and treatment of neuroimmunological disorders, multiple sclerosis, and molecular and functional aspects of blood-brain barrier disturbances. Dr. Rieckmann has published over 180 original articles in peer reviewed journals. (This is me - Update Profile)
